Device of Pain Alleviation



Comprehending the device of pain alleviation in cold laser therapy includes realizing exactly how low-intensity laser light interacts with mobile processes to alleviate discomfort. When the cold laser is applied to the skin, it permeates the cells and is taken in by the mitochondria within the cells. This absorption causes a series of responses that bring about raised manufacturing of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the energy currency of the cell.

The increased ATP production increases cellular function, including faster tissue repair service and reduced inflammation.

In addition, the laser light stimulates the release of endorphins, which are the body's natural medicines. These endorphins aid to obstruct discomfort signals and boost the feeling of health.

Furthermore, cold laser therapy advertises vasodilation, enhancing blood circulation to the damaged area. This enhanced blood flow brings extra oxygen and nutrients to the tissues, aiding in the recovering procedure and lowering pain.
